While we can positively identify a weed from a photo, it looks like you have quack grass. 

Pulling it is the preferred management in a native area but you will have to decide the extent of the spread and if that is viable. It spreads by underground rhizomes so pulling is a continual task to get it under control. It’s a tough one to completely get rid of. 

If you choose to spot spray be sure to follow the label instructions. Do not spray on windy days or when the temp is above 80 °. Wear protective clothing and don’t spray when other plants are flowering or you will be targeting pollinators.
